## Deployment — Feedcheck

Feedcheck (podcast feed validator) deploys from the release branch only. Build the container, run the smoke suite, then promote via the Larkspur pipeline. Rollbacks are one command; keep the previous image tagged. Validator rule packs ship separately — do not bundle them. Health endpoint must return green before traffic shifts. Release manager signs off after staging soak of 30 minutes, no exceptions. Secrets come from the vault sidecar at boot. The production configuration the service reads on startup is shown below.

deployment values, bafop-fajof:
[praok]
team = lamius
access_code = ac_ac0781
owner = lamion.rusix
host = praok.torvaio.corp
port = 5672
peer = gorwyn.novacforge.local
salt = 7e015f64
pin = 1706

RUNBOOK — Appointment Reminder Job (Westfen Clinic Suite)

The reminder job runs nightly at 02:00 and queues SMS and email notices for next-day appointments. If the queue depth exceeds 5,000, the job pauses and pages on-call rather than flooding the Herrow messaging relay. To resume: clear stale entries older than 48 hours, then re-trigger via the admin console. Discuss any schema changes at the sync before deploying. The current production job runs under the token below.

build token for tajeg-bajep: htk14_409ba9df6b8acb

- [ ] Verify the Glimmerfall crash-report pipeline before tagging. Symbol upload must complete for both ARM slices; check the Droverly dashboard for unmapped frames. Confirm retention is set to 90 days and PII scrubbing ran on the sample batch from QA. Crash-free rate gate is 99.4% — reject the release if lower. The build used for the symbolication smoke test is below.

session token of yaguf-kafog = htk21_a1ec3c47c7be1708a98a7

**Ticket: Sweeper deleting resources that aren't actually orphaned**

Heads up before we cut the release: the orphaned-resource sweeper in Driftbin is occasionally flagging volumes as orphaned while their parent workspace is still mid-provision. Looks like a race between the inventory scan and the provisioner's registration step. Marnie added a grace window of ten minutes, which seems to fix it in staging, but we want one more soak run overnight. Please hold the train until we confirm. The candidate build we're validating is tagged below.

build token for tafof-hahog: htk14_fe492092fe5548